跨浏览器兼容性测试与优化实战技巧
|
在实际工作中,跨浏览器兼容性测试是确保用户在不同设备和平台上都能获得一致体验的关键环节。作为技术支持工程师,我们经常需要面对各种浏览器版本差异带来的问题。 为了提高测试效率,建议使用自动化测试工具如Selenium或BrowserStack,它们可以模拟多种浏览器环境并快速执行测试用例。同时,手动测试也不能完全被替代,尤其是在处理复杂的UI交互时。 CSS兼容性问题是常见的痛点,特别是在处理渐变、flex布局或动画效果时。使用CSS Reset或Normalize.css能够减少浏览器默认样式差异带来的影响,提升页面一致性。
AI算法图,仅供参考 JavaScript的兼容性问题同样不容忽视,尤其是对旧版IE的支持。通过Babel将ES6+代码转换为兼容性更好的ES5代码,可以有效避免语法错误。使用Feature Detection代替User-Agent检测能更准确地判断功能支持情况。 在优化过程中,性能监控工具如Lighthouse可以帮助识别渲染瓶颈,并提供改进建议。对于图片和资源加载,采用响应式设计和懒加载策略也能显著提升用户体验。 保持与开发团队的紧密沟通,及时反馈问题并参与早期测试,有助于提前发现潜在兼容性风险,降低后期修复成本。 (编辑:PHP编程网 - 钦州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330484号